Do Mr. Amodei’s weekend musings (with which both Open AI CEO Sam Altman and SpaceX/Tesla CEO Elon Musk agreed) mark the dawn of the morning after for AI infrastructure? They just might. After all, those three companies anchor the majority of the AI infrastructure buildout, based on our estimates.
So what did Mr. Amodei say? We have all likely read it by now, but here is a brief synopsis of his post: Dario Amodei argues that the AI industry is rushing headlong into a future it can no longer control driven by recursive self-improvement with recent tests showing alarming autonomy.
(Recursive self-improvement is a process where an AI system analyzes, rewrites, and upgrades its own source code/architecture to become smarter. Once it becomes more capable, it can make even better improvements to itself, which can then trigger a continuous, accelerating loop of intelligence growth.)
Mr. Amodei argues that “we must slow the pace at which we improve the capabilities of AI models.” Deceleration buys time for safety research.

Amodei outlines three solutions. First, independent evaluators need internal lab access. Second, democratic nations must coordinate safety standards. Third, global controls must prevent reckless competition. He concludes that slowing progress can help ensure our survival and that “we owe it to humanity to try”.
His essay also uses the word "pace" 12 times. 12.
Amodei’s framework calls for a turn from speed to “…building AI at a balanced rate…”. By exchanging headlong expansion for disciplined governance, its three pillars (embedded evaluators, democratic coordination, and global pacing) could flatten the growth curve of compute and AI-driven energy demand. Labs may lengthen training cycles and stagger capex, replacing endless waves of mega-clusters with more deliberate growth. State-backed coordination and compliance requirements could add real friction to hardware deployment. The proposal swaps an unchecked, hyper- exponential race for a steadier course.
